Job Description

TheData Analytics and Insights Leadwill be responsible for executing advanced analytics to analyze complex data and deliver actionable insights that drive business decisions. This role requires a strategic thinker with strong technical expertise who can bridge the gap between data and business needs.

Key Responsibility

Advanced Analytics & Insights

  • Analyze large and complex data sets to identify, interpret, and communicate trends, patterns, and opportunities.

  • Apply statistical and predictive modeling techniques to support business strategies.

  • Design, build, and implement well-governed, structured reporting and dashboard capabilities.

Business Problem Solving

  • Partner with stakeholders to ensure a clear understanding of business problems and define the key questions to be answered using data.

  • Translate business requirements into analytical solutions that deliver measurable impact.

Communication & Influence

  • Effectively communicate technical analyses, insights, and recommendations to business leaders and non-technical stakeholders.

  • Serve as a subject matter expert for the assigned business unit, advising on data-driven decision-making.

Collaboration & Governance

  • Ensure data integrity, quality, and compliance with governance standards.

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• Strong proficiency inPower BI,Microsoft Fabric,SQL Developer, andPython or R.

  • Proven experience in analyzing complex data sets and delivering actionable insights.

  • Excellent problem-solving skills with the ability to translate business needs into analytical solutions.

  • Strong communication and storytelling skills to present insights to senior leadership.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ience withcloud-based data platforms(e.g., AWS, Azure).

  • Knowledge ofmachine learning,predictive analytics, and advanced statistical techniques.

  • Expertise indashboard developmentand data visualization best practices.

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Data Science, Analytics, Statistics, Computer Science, or a related field.

  • 5+ years of experience in data analytics, business intelligence, or a similar role.

Compensation

Compensation offered for this role is $85,600.00 - 152,650.00 annually and is based on experience and qualifications.
